Dental Imaging Market Poised to Reach USD 6.42 Billion by 2034, Driven by AI Integration, 3D CBCT Adoption, and Expanding Cosmetic Dentistry Demand

According to a new report published by Towards Healthcare, the global dental imaging market size reached USD 3.12 billion in 2024 and is projected to rise to USD 3.35 billion in 2025, before more than doubling to USD 6.42 billion by 2034, expanding at a CAGR of 7.46% between 2025 and 2034.

The dental imaging industry is undergoing rapid transformation, fueled by technological innovations, increased oral health awareness, and growing adoption of advanced diagnostic tools across clinics and hospitals. With continuous advancements such as 3D imaging, cone-beam computed tomography (CBCT), AI-powered diagnostic software, and digital radiography systems, the market is entering a new era of precision-driven dental care.


Key Market Highlights

  • Market Value: USD 3.35 billion in 2025, projected to reach USD 6.42 billion by 2034.

  • Growth Rate: CAGR of 7.46% during 2025–2034.

  • Leading Region: North America, accounting for nearly 40% share in 2024.

  • Fastest-Growing Region: Asia-Pacific, supported by healthcare infrastructure upgrades and rising cosmetic dentistry adoption.

  • Dominant Segment: Intraoral imaging held the highest revenue share (~34%) in 2024.

  • Fastest-Growing Modality: Cone-beam CT (CBCT) due to 3D precision in treatment planning.

  • Technology Leadership: Digital (CMOS/PSP) captured 88% share in 2024.

  • Software Edge: Imaging acquisition & 3D planning software led with 58% share, while AI/automation is set to grow fastest.

  • Clinical Leadership: Implantology & oral surgery represented 32% share in 2024, while orthodontics is projected to witness the fastest CAGR.

  • End-User Insights: Independent dental clinics led with 54% share, while DSOs/group practices will expand at the fastest pace.

Market Drivers

1. Technological Advancements

The market is propelled by next-generation imaging devices such as CBCT systems, intraoral scanners, and AI-driven diagnostic software. These tools enhance diagnostic precision, reduce treatment errors, and support minimally invasive procedures.

Recent launches highlight this trend:

  • January 2024 – Align Technology introduced the iTero Lumina intraoral scanner, 45% smaller and 50% lighter, delivering faster, high-accuracy visualization.

  • September 2024 – DEXIS unveiled three new digital solutions to streamline workflows and strengthen dental practice connectivity.

2. Growing Adoption of Cosmetic Dentistry

With rising disposable incomes and greater awareness of oral aesthetics, cosmetic and restorative dentistry is fueling demand for modern imaging systems.

3. AI Integration in Imaging

Artificial Intelligence is revolutionizing dental diagnostics by enabling early disease detection, cavity and bone loss identification, automated treatment planning, and workflow optimization.

For example:

  • July 2024 – XpectVision launched an intraoral sensor with photon-counting technology, reducing light scattering and enhancing image quality.

  • March 2025 – VATECH partnered with Pearl AI to integrate real-time pathology detection into imaging software.


Market Challenges

While growth prospects remain strong, the market faces hurdles:

  • Radiation Safety Concerns – Despite advances in low-dose imaging, repeated exposure remains a concern for children and sensitive populations, limiting frequency of use.

  • High Equipment Costs – Premium digital and CBCT systems require significant investment, posing challenges for smaller clinics.

Regional Insights

North America (39% Market Share in 2024)

  • Strong presence of major manufacturers such as Dentsply Sirona, Envista, and Carestream.

  • High adoption of 3D CBCT, digital radiography, and intraoral scanners.

  • Growing patient awareness and investments in preventive care fuel market growth.

U.S.

The U.S. remains a leader in adoption, supported by advanced healthcare infrastructure, favorable reimbursement policies, and rising cosmetic dentistry demand.

Canada

Canadian dental imaging growth is driven by government support, preventive care focus, and expansion of modern dental clinics.

Asia-Pacific (Fastest Growing)

Countries such as China, India, Japan, and South Korea are accelerating adoption of digital dentistry tools. Expanding middle-class populations and rising healthcare investments drive regional growth.

Europe

Germany, the UK, France, and Italy are strong contributors, with focus on digital workflow adoption and AI integration in imaging diagnostics.
